R&d Software/firmware Engineer

Agilent Technologies

Santa Clara, CA, United States
$140,160.00 - $219,000.00pyr; bonus + stock eligib...
Hybrid
C/c++ development
Python for tooling and automation
Embedded systems debugging
Agilent Technologies helps laboratories, pharmaceutical companies, and researchers solve complex scientific challenges through precision instruments, software, and services

Job Summary

  • Agilent Technologies helps laboratories, pharmaceutical companies, and researchers solve complex scientific challenges through precision instruments, software, and services.
  • This R&D Software/Firmware Engineer role is essential to the development of embedded software that powers Agilent’s mass spectrometry platforms.
  • The position requires onsite presence, with a hybrid schedule (minimum of three days per week in the office) to support close collaboration with hardware and lab-based teams.

Matching Summary

Agilent Technologies helps laboratories, pharmaceutical companies, and researchers solve complex scientific challenges through precision instruments, software, and services.

Salary

$140,160.00 - $219,000.00/yr; Bonus and stock eligibility; Comprehensive benefits

Skills & Requirements

Must-have

  • C/C++ development
  • Python for tooling and automation
  • Embedded systems debugging
  • Hardware/software integration
  • Real-time applications

Nice-to-have

  • Object-oriented design principles
  • XML-based configuration
  • Analog electrical engineering concepts

Key Requirements

  • Bachelor's or Master's degree
  • 4+ years of embedded software/firmware experience
  • Working proficiency in Python
  • Experience with embedded systems for real-time applications

Work Rights

Not specified

Tailored Resume

Cover Letter